Output 9636656d4f7e0b6436d7ad12716f4aa778c642f3daf46525dda40ba66cc67c2e:11

value
25290835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e43b408b6abfcecc40ac7d841422426f97ebd48 OP_EQUAL
address
3G7qnxWGHSVgk21ssAfxvhfxSwokvjuDyz
transaction
9636656d4f7e0b6436d7ad12716f4aa778c642f3daf46525dda40ba66cc67c2e
spent
true